How to delete duplicate record from table
WebTo delete the duplicate rows from the table in SQL Server, you follow these steps: Find duplicate rows using GROUP BY clause or ROW_NUMBER () function. Use DELETE statement to remove the duplicate rows. Let’s set up a sample table for the demonstration. Setting up a sample table First, create a new table named sales.contacts as follows: WebSep 19, 2024 · The Problem – Removing Duplicates in SQL Summary of Methods Method 1 – ROW_NUMBER Analytic Function Method 2: Delete with JOIN Method 3 – MIN or MAX Function Method 4 – DENSE_RANK Method 5 – Correlated Subquery with MIN or MAX Method 6: Use a Subquery with ANY Other Methods You Might Come Across Method 7: …
How to delete duplicate record from table
Did you know?
WebApr 10, 2024 · remove multiple duplicate data records if only one of them meets a certain criteria - SQL SERVER. ... I am looking for a way to delete all the records of an ID that has been in a specific status (at this case, status = 4). ... How to remove duplicate records in SQL table based on certain conditions and multi-criteria? WebDec 18, 2024 · USE UniversityV2 -- Removing duplicates using Aggregate method -- (1) Finding duplicates and put them into a new table (CourseNew) as a single row SELECT c.CourseId ,c.Name ,c.Detail ,COUNT (*) AS Duplicate_Records INTO CourseNew FROM dbo.Course c GROUP BY c.CourseId ,c.Name ,c.Detail HAVING COUNT (*) > 1 -- (2) …
WebDELETE FROM (SELECT ROWNUMBER () OVER (PARTITION BY ONE, TWO, THREE) AS RN FROM SESSION.TEST) AS A WHERE RN > 1; But, I need a query that will remove all the records that contain duplicates not leaving behind one of them in the table. A A 1 <-- delete this A A 2 <-- delete this too B B 3 C C 4 WebYou'll find the Remove Duplicates command on the Data tab of the ribbon, in the Data Tools group. Remove Duplicates will display a list of column headers below, with buttons at the …
WebTo delete the duplicate rows from the table in SQL Server, you follow these steps: Find duplicate rows using GROUP BY clause or ROW_NUMBER () function. Use DELETE … Web-- step 1 CREATE TABLE contacts_temp LIKE contacts; -- step 2 INSERT INTO contacts_temp SELECT * FROM contacts GROUP BY email; -- step 3 DROP TABLE contacts; ALTER TABLE contacts_temp RENAME TO contacts; Code language: SQL (Structured Query Language) (sql) C) Delete duplicate rows using the ROW_NUMBER () function
WebApr 12, 2024 · SQL : How to remove duplicate records in a table?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"Here's a secret feature that...
WebCreate and run a delete query. Click the Create tab > Query Design and double-click the table from which you want to delete records. Double-click the asterisk ( *) to add all of the … free tax usa 2023 filingWebApr 6, 2024 · Select the RowID you want to delete. After "SQL," enter "select rowid, name from names;." 2 Delete the duplicate. After "SQL," enter "delete from names a where rowid > (select min (rowid) from names b where b.name=a.name);" to delete duplicate records. [2] 3 Check for duplicates. farringdon areaWebFilter for unique values Select the range of cells, or make sure that the active cell is in a table. On the Data tab, in the Sort & Filter group, click Advanced. Do one of the following: Select the Unique records only check box, and then click OK. More options Remove duplicate values Apply conditional formatting to unique or duplicate values farringdon ave cleveland ohioWebApr 12, 2024 · SQL : How to remove duplicate records in a table?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"Here's a secret feature that... farringdon arts clubWebMay 12, 2024 · In this case, we will select the entire table by pressing Ctrl+A on Windows or Command+A on Mac. Once you have successfully selected the table, you will need to … free tax usa accountWebNov 30, 2024 · from StudentMark. ) Delete from CTE Where RowNumber > 1. First, the CTE uses the ROW_NUMBER () function to find the duplicate rows specified by values in the … farringdon asian foodWeb1. Delete Duplicate Record Using Delete Join. We can use the DELETE JOIN statement in MySQL that allows us to remove duplicate records quickly. The following statement … farringdon asset management